Gletscher Trailrun

Obergurgl, Austria • 19-20 Jul 2024

The Glacier Trail Run is a challenging trail running event in the Ötztal Valley that takes runners through the impressive glacier landscape. The event offers various course lengths and difficulty levels, including the Top Mountain Run (6.3 km), the Glacier Trail 14K (14 km), the Glacier Trail 26K (25.8 km), the Glacier Trail 42K (42.5 km), and the Glacier Trail 62K (61.1 km). Additionally, there is the WIDI Trail Run for children. The races take place at altitudes between 2,000 and 3,000 meters, providing participants with the opportunity to experience nature up close.
